Sangat Television got to the heart of the action in UK’s worst riots of recent history. David Cameron, The Prime Minister of England Praised Sangat Television in UK Parliament for its work on the recent riots.Prime Minister David Cameron on Thursday hailed the contribution of Sangat TV, a Birmingham-based channel, in dealing with the riots, and said its coverage was an example of a media company’s commitment to social responsibility.

Run primarily on donations, the community channel that mainly broadcasts in Punjabi, came in for fulsome praise from Cameron in response to a question from Indian-origin Conservative MP, Paul Uppal, during the special session of House of Commons today.

The channel has emerged as the unlikely hero of the ongoing unrest in Britain with live coverage of events that includes showing the channel’s correspondents helping the police tackle rioters.

Indian-origin presenter Upinder Randhawa’s sensitive coverage in which he expresses his own disgust at the rioting in Birmingham, has captured the imagination of viewers in Birmingham and beyond.

Major broadcasters such as BBC and Sky News have been carrying Sangat TV feeds prominently, while viewers have expressed much appreciation of its live coverage that is driven by the objective of ensuring that normalcy returns to the streets of Birmingham.

Most of its programming is in Punjabi and includes “gurbani” and educational programming.
